Modified Adjusted Gross Income (MAGI) is a key figure that determines eligibility for various tax benefits and Medicare premium calculations. It starts with your AGI and adds back certain deductions.
For Medicare purposes, MAGI is simply your AGI plus tax-exempt interest income. This is the figure that determines whether you'll pay IRMAA surcharges.
